Abstract

This paper introduces an architecture for integrating the AUTOSAR Adaptive platform with ROS2. In the proposed architecture, the AUTOSAR Adaptive application creates ROS2 nodes via the communication management module, allowing direct communication with ROS2 through network binding. Additionally, we have partially implemented the proposed architecture and demonstrated its potential through experiments.
